What size pot do I need for my plant?

We recommend giving your plants more space to grow with a pot that is a size or two bigger than its grow pot. If you can’t go bigger, it should be at least the same size as the plastic grow pot.

My plant is sick, what should I do?

Let us know as soon as this occurs, we will try our best to help you. We recommend cleaning off the pest with soapy water and a dish towel to remove anything that is present. The cure for a sick plant is plant and pest specific. We do not carry any pesticides.
